Had a great brunch before our tour at Jura Distillery. One of the best veggie breakfasts I've had in a long time, possibly ever. Lassie serving was lovely, good communication and service was quick. Would definitely be making a point of going again next time we're on the island. Vegetarian options: Looked like Howie veggie square sausage, good link sausages, hash browns, beans and veggie haggis. Very tasty, and substituted mushrooms and tomatoes with other stuff as plate was rammed. Well done guys
